How to Say βYou're annoying as fuck!β in French
Tu fais chier!
tyoo fay shee-ay
[tyoo fay shee-ay]
π¬ Usage Tip: Literally 'you make me shit!', very expressive and vulgar.
π«π· In France: Used in personal relationships, stronger than it seems.
